Citibank CD Rates 2010 – How to Find the Best Rates?

Citibank offers Certificate of Deposits for investing to get good returns. There are many flexible term CD that are available in Citibank. You can choose your best term for the CD from 3 months to 5 years which would suit your requirements. The interest rates vary accordingly depending on the number of months the investment is made as well as the amount that is invested in the Certificate of deposit.

Some of the features of Certificate of Deposits are listed below:

The amount will be insured by FDIC up to $ 2,50,000 per depositor.
You can access the account with the help of Citibank banking card.
The minimum amount required for opening the account is $ 500.
The interest will be paid monthly or on maturity if the deposit term is less than a year.

Citibank CD rates for 2010:

Some of the latest rates for CD in Citibank for the year 2010 are listed below. The interest rates vary periodically and you have to check the latest rates from the bank websites or related websites.

Term – 3 months – Amount – Below $ 10,000 – Interest rate: 0.25%
Term – 6 months – Amount – Below $ 10,000 – Interest rate: 0.35%
Term – 12 months – Amount – Below $ 10,000 – Interest rate: 0.7%
